Aero Dili, the new flag carrier of Timor-Leste, has launched its second international destination.
On 24 February, Aero Dili launched a new weekly service between its base in Dili and Singapore with Airbus A320 aircraft.
The carrier will be the only airline offering service between Timor-Leste and Singapore’s Changi airport.
Aero Dili plans to increase the Singapore route to twice weekly services from April.
Dr. José Ramos-Horta, president of the Democratic Republic of Timor-Leste, flew to Changi on the inaugural flight and joined the flag carrier and Changi for the welcome event.
